HIV Testing: Why and How to Get Screened
Knowing your HIV condition is vital for your wellbeing and the safety of others. Undergoing testing for HIV is simple and private . It’s possible to get tested in many places , including doctor's offices , community organizations , and mail-order tests. Reasons to test include routine appointments , or if you’re having a child. Home tests offer anonymity, while lab tests provide quick outcomes and advice. Reaching out to a healthcare provider can help you find the appropriate test for your situation .

Protecting Your Health: Routine HIV Testing Recommendations
Knowing the HIV condition is an essential part of maintaining your own general health. Current guidelines recommend that certain adults should be evaluated for HIV regularly. Notably, sexually connected individuals, those with multiple partners, and people who exchange injecting equipment for drug use should be encouraged to undergo routine screening. Reviewing screening options with your healthcare provider is frequently a good thought for tailored advice.
